Show patches with: Submitter = Mike Christie       |    Archived = No       |   168 patches
« 1 2 »
Patch Series A/R/T S/W/F Date Submitter Delegate State
scsi: target: Remove XDWRITEREAD emulated support scsi: target: Remove XDWRITEREAD emulated support - - - --- 2022-07-26 Mike Christie Accepted
scsi: target: iblock: Fix smp_processor_id BUG messages scsi: target: iblock: Fix smp_processor_id BUG messages - - - --- 2021-05-19 Mike Christie Accepted
QEMU vhost-scsi: add support for VHOST_SET_VRING_WORKER vhost: multiple worker support - - - --- 2021-10-22 Mike Christie Superseded
iscsi target: fix cmd abort fabric stop race iscsi target: fix cmd abort fabric stop race - 1 - --- 2020-11-14 Mike Christie Accepted
[v5,9/9] scsi: target: iscsi: handle abort for WRITE_PENDING cmds target: TMF and recovery fixes - - - --- 2023-03-19 Mike Christie Accepted
[v5,8/9] scsi: target: iscsit: Fix TAS handling during conn cleanup target: TMF and recovery fixes - - - --- 2023-03-19 Mike Christie Accepted
[v5,7/9] scsi: target: Fix multiple LUN_RESET handling target: TMF and recovery fixes - - - --- 2023-03-19 Mike Christie Accepted
[v5,6/9] scsi: target: iscsit: free cmds before session free target: TMF and recovery fixes - 1 - --- 2023-03-19 Mike Christie Accepted
[v5,5/9] scsi: target: iscsit: stop/wait on cmds during conn close target: TMF and recovery fixes - 1 - --- 2023-03-19 Mike Christie Accepted
[v5,4/9] scsi: target: iscsit/isert: Alloc per conn cmd counter target: TMF and recovery fixes - - - --- 2023-03-19 Mike Christie Accepted
[v5,3/9] scsi: target: Pass in cmd counter to use during cmd setup target: TMF and recovery fixes - - - --- 2023-03-19 Mike Christie Accepted
[v5,2/9] scsi: target: Move cmd counter allocation target: TMF and recovery fixes - - - --- 2023-03-19 Mike Christie Accepted
[v5,18/18] scsi: target: Add block PR support to iblock Use block pr_ops in LIO - - - --- 2023-03-24 Mike Christie Superseded
[v5,17/18] scsi: target: Report and detect unsupported PR commands Use block pr_ops in LIO - - - --- 2023-03-24 Mike Christie Superseded
[v5,16/18] scsi: target: Pass struct target_opcode_descriptor to enabled Use block pr_ops in LIO - - - --- 2023-03-24 Mike Christie Superseded
[v5,15/18] scsi: target: Allow backends to hook into PR handling Use block pr_ops in LIO - 1 - --- 2023-03-24 Mike Christie Superseded
[v5,14/18] scsi: target: Rename sbc_ops to exec_cmd_ops Use block pr_ops in LIO - 1 - --- 2023-03-24 Mike Christie Superseded
[v5,13/18] nvme: Add pr_ops read_reservation support Use block pr_ops in LIO - 1 - --- 2023-03-24 Mike Christie Superseded
[v5,12/18] nvme: Add a nvme_pr_type enum Use block pr_ops in LIO - 2 - --- 2023-03-24 Mike Christie Superseded
[v5,11/18] nvme: Add pr_ops read_keys support Use block pr_ops in LIO - - - --- 2023-03-24 Mike Christie Superseded
[v5,10/18] nvme: Add helper to send pr command Use block pr_ops in LIO - 1 - --- 2023-03-24 Mike Christie Superseded
[v5,1/9] scsi: target: Move sess cmd counter to new struct target: TMF and recovery fixes - 1 - --- 2023-03-19 Mike Christie Accepted
[v5,09/18] nvme: Move pr code to it's own file Use block pr_ops in LIO - 2 - --- 2023-03-24 Mike Christie Superseded
[v5,08/18] nvme: Don't hardcode the data len for pr commands Use block pr_ops in LIO - 3 - --- 2023-03-24 Mike Christie Superseded
[v5,07/18] nvme: Fix reservation status related structs Use block pr_ops in LIO - - - --- 2023-03-24 Mike Christie Superseded
[v5,06/18] dm: Add support for block PR read keys/reservation Use block pr_ops in LIO - - - --- 2023-03-24 Mike Christie Superseded
[v5,05/18] scsi: Add support for block PR read keys/reservation Use block pr_ops in LIO - 2 - --- 2023-03-24 Mike Christie Superseded
[v5,04/18] scsi: Move sd_pr_type to header to share Use block pr_ops in LIO - 2 - --- 2023-03-24 Mike Christie Superseded
[v5,03/18] scsi: Rename sd_pr_command Use block pr_ops in LIO - 3 - --- 2023-03-24 Mike Christie Superseded
[v5,02/18] block: Rename BLK_STS_NEXUS to BLK_STS_RESV_CONFLICT Use block pr_ops in LIO 1 1 - --- 2023-03-24 Mike Christie Superseded
[v5,01/18] block: Add PR callouts for read keys and reservation Use block pr_ops in LIO - 3 - --- 2023-03-24 Mike Christie Superseded
[v3,19/19] scsi: target: Add block PR support to iblock Use block pr_ops in LIO - - - --- 2022-10-26 Mike Christie Not Applicable
[v3,18/19] scsi: target: Don't support SCSI-2 RESERVE/RELEASE Use block pr_ops in LIO - - - --- 2022-10-26 Mike Christie Not Applicable
[v3,17/19] scsi: target: Allow backends to hook into PR handling Use block pr_ops in LIO - 1 - --- 2022-10-26 Mike Christie Not Applicable
[v3,16/19] scsi: target: Rename sbc_ops to exec_cmd_ops Use block pr_ops in LIO - 1 - --- 2022-10-26 Mike Christie Not Applicable
[v3,15/19] scsi: Have sd pr_ops return a blk_status_t Use block pr_ops in LIO - - - --- 2022-10-26 Mike Christie Not Applicable
[v3,14/19] scsi: Export scsi_result_to_blk_status Use block pr_ops in LIO - - - --- 2022-10-26 Mike Christie Not Applicable
[v3,13/19] nvme: Have NVMe pr_ops return a blk_status_t Use block pr_ops in LIO - - - --- 2022-10-26 Mike Christie Not Applicable
[v3,12/19] block,nvme,scsi,dm: Add blk_status to pr_ops callouts Use block pr_ops in LIO - - - --- 2022-10-26 Mike Christie Not Applicable
[v3,11/19] nvme: Add pr_ops read_reservation support Use block pr_ops in LIO - - - --- 2022-10-26 Mike Christie Not Applicable
[V3,11/11] vhost: allow userspace to create workers vhost: multiple worker support - - - --- 2021-10-22 Mike Christie Superseded
[v3,10/19] nvme: Move NVMe and Block PR types to an array Use block pr_ops in LIO - - - --- 2022-10-26 Mike Christie Not Applicable
[V3,10/11] vhost: remove device wide queu/flushing helpers vhost: multiple worker support - - - --- 2021-10-22 Mike Christie Superseded
[v3,09/19] nvme: Add pr_ops read_keys support Use block pr_ops in LIO - - - --- 2022-10-26 Mike Christie Not Applicable
[V3,09/11] vhost-scsi: flush IO vqs then send TMF rsp vhost: multiple worker support - - - --- 2021-10-22 Mike Christie Superseded
[v3,08/19] nvme: Move pr code to it's own file Use block pr_ops in LIO - 2 - --- 2022-10-26 Mike Christie Not Applicable
[V3,08/11] vhost-scsi: convert to vq helpers vhost: multiple worker support - - - --- 2021-10-22 Mike Christie Superseded
[v3,07/19] nvme: Don't hardcode the data len for pr commands Use block pr_ops in LIO - 3 - --- 2022-10-26 Mike Christie Not Applicable
[V3,07/11] vhost-scsi: make SCSI cmd completion per vq vhost: multiple worker support - 1 - --- 2021-10-22 Mike Christie Superseded
[v3,06/19] nvme: Fix reservation status related structs Use block pr_ops in LIO - 1 - --- 2022-10-26 Mike Christie Not Applicable
[V3,06/11] vhost-sock: convert to vq helpers vhost: multiple worker support - - - --- 2021-10-22 Mike Christie Superseded
[v3,05/19] dm: Add support for block PR read keys/reservation Use block pr_ops in LIO - - - --- 2022-10-26 Mike Christie Not Applicable
[V3,05/11] vhost: convert poll work to be vq based vhost: multiple worker support - - - --- 2021-10-22 Mike Christie Superseded
[v3,04/19] scsi: Add support for block PR read keys/reservation Use block pr_ops in LIO - - - --- 2022-10-26 Mike Christie Not Applicable
[V3,04/11] vhost: take worker or vq instead of dev for flushing vhost: multiple worker support - - - --- 2021-10-22 Mike Christie Superseded
[v3,03/19] scsi: Move sd_pr_type to header to share Use block pr_ops in LIO - 1 - --- 2022-10-26 Mike Christie Not Applicable
[V3,03/11] vhost: take worker or vq instead of dev for queueing vhost: multiple worker support - - - --- 2021-10-22 Mike Christie Superseded
[v3,02/19] scsi: Rename sd_pr_command Use block pr_ops in LIO - 2 - --- 2022-10-26 Mike Christie Not Applicable
[V3,02/11] vhost, vhost-net: add helper to check if vq has work vhost: multiple worker support - - - --- 2021-10-22 Mike Christie Superseded
[v3,01/19] block: Add PR callouts for read keys and reservation Use block pr_ops in LIO - - - --- 2022-10-26 Mike Christie Not Applicable
[v2,8/8] scsi: target: Export fabric driver direct submit settings [v2,1/8] scsi: target: Make write_pending_must_be_called a bit field - - - --- 2023-09-28 Mike Christie Accepted
[v2,7/8] scsi: target: Unexport target_queue_submission [v2,1/8] scsi: target: Make write_pending_must_be_called a bit field - - - --- 2023-09-28 Mike Christie Accepted
[v2,6/8] scsi: target: Allow userspace to request direct submissions [v2,1/8] scsi: target: Make write_pending_must_be_called a bit field - - - --- 2023-09-28 Mike Christie Accepted
[v2,5/8] target: Kill transport_handle_cdb_direct [v2,1/8] scsi: target: Make write_pending_must_be_called a bit field - - - --- 2023-09-28 Mike Christie Accepted
[v2,5/5] scsi: target: Detect unmap support post configuration target: UNMAP/WRITE_SAME features/cleanups for 5.20 - 1 - --- 2022-06-28 Mike Christie Accepted
[v2,4/8] target: Move buffer clearing hack [v2,1/8] scsi: target: Make write_pending_must_be_called a bit field - - - --- 2023-09-28 Mike Christie Accepted
[v2,4/5] scsi: target: Add file configure_unmap callout target: UNMAP/WRITE_SAME features/cleanups for 5.20 - 1 - --- 2022-06-28 Mike Christie Accepted
[v2,3/8] target: Move core_alua_check_nonop_delay call [v2,1/8] scsi: target: Make write_pending_must_be_called a bit field - - - --- 2023-09-28 Mike Christie Accepted
[v2,3/5] scsi: target: Add iblock configure_unmap callout target: UNMAP/WRITE_SAME features/cleanups for 5.20 - 1 - --- 2022-06-28 Mike Christie Accepted
[v2,2/8] scsi: target: Have drivers report if they support direct submissions [v2,1/8] scsi: target: Make write_pending_must_be_called a bit field - - - --- 2023-09-28 Mike Christie Accepted
[v2,2/5] scsi: target: Add callout to configure unmap settings target: UNMAP/WRITE_SAME features/cleanups for 5.20 - 1 - --- 2022-06-28 Mike Christie Accepted
[v2,1/8] scsi: target: Make write_pending_must_be_called a bit field [v2,1/8] scsi: target: Make write_pending_must_be_called a bit field - - - --- 2023-09-28 Mike Christie Accepted
[v2,1/5] scsi: target: Remove incorrect zero blocks WRITE_SAME check target: UNMAP/WRITE_SAME features/cleanups for 5.20 - 1 - --- 2022-06-28 Mike Christie Accepted
[v2,1/1] scsi: target: Fix unmap setup during configuration [v2,1/1] scsi: target: Fix unmap setup during configuration - 1 - --- 2024-02-09 Mike Christie Accepted
[RFC,10/10] target: export sessions via configfs target: add configfs interface - - - --- 2020-06-27 Mike Christie Changes Requested
[RFC,09/10] target: add helper to close session synchronously target: add configfs interface - - - --- 2020-06-27 Mike Christie Changes Requested
[RFC,08/10] ibm,loop,vhost,xenscsi: add close_session callouts target: add configfs interface - - - --- 2020-06-27 Mike Christie Changes Requested
[RFC,07/10] target: add return value to close_session target: add configfs interface - - - --- 2020-06-27 Mike Christie Changes Requested
[RFC,06/10] tcm_loop: fix nexus races target: add configfs interface - - - --- 2020-06-27 Mike Christie Changes Requested
[RFC,05/10] target: add free_session callout and use cfgfs refcounts target: add configfs interface - - - --- 2020-06-27 Mike Christie Changes Requested
[RFC,04/10] target: fix xcopy sess release leak target: add configfs interface - - - --- 2020-06-27 Mike Christie Changes Requested
[RFC,03/10] target: drop sess_get_index target: add configfs interface - 1 - --- 2020-06-27 Mike Christie Changes Requested
[RFC,02/10] iscsi target: replace module sids with lio's sid target: add configfs interface - - - --- 2020-06-27 Mike Christie Changes Requested
[RFC,01/10] target: add common session id target: add configfs interface - - - --- 2020-06-27 Mike Christie Changes Requested
[7/7] target: handle short iSIDs target: misc fixes for 5.9 - - - --- 2020-07-02 Mike Christie Accepted
[6/7] target: fix iscsi transport id buf len calculation target: misc fixes for 5.9 - - - --- 2020-07-02 Mike Christie Accepted
[5/7] target: fix iscsi transport id buffer setup target: misc fixes for 5.9 - - - --- 2020-07-02 Mike Christie Accepted
[5/5] target: perform alua group changes in one step target: fixes and perf improvements - - - --- 2021-09-30 Mike Christie Accepted
[5/5] scsi: target: Detect unmap support post configuration target: UNMAP/WRITE_SAME features/cleanups for 5.20 - 1 - --- 2022-06-28 Mike Christie Superseded
[4/7] target: fix iscsi transport id parsing target: misc fixes for 5.9 - - - --- 2020-07-02 Mike Christie Accepted
[4/5] target: replace lun_tg_pt_gp_lock with rcu in IO path target: fixes and perf improvements - - - --- 2021-09-30 Mike Christie Accepted
[4/5] scsi: target: Add file configure_unmap callout target: UNMAP/WRITE_SAME features/cleanups for 5.20 - 1 - --- 2022-06-28 Mike Christie Superseded
[3/7] target: fix crash during SPEC_I_PT handling target: misc fixes for 5.9 - - - --- 2020-07-02 Mike Christie Accepted
[3/5] target: fix alua_tg_pt_gps_count tracking target: fixes and perf improvements - - - --- 2021-09-30 Mike Christie Accepted
[3/5] scsi: target: Add iblock configure_unmap callout target: UNMAP/WRITE_SAME features/cleanups for 5.20 - 1 - --- 2022-06-28 Mike Christie Superseded
[25/25] target: make completion affinity configurable target: fix cmd plugging and submission - 1 - --- 2021-02-27 Mike Christie Accepted
[24/25] target: flush submission work during TMR processing target: fix cmd plugging and submission - 1 1 --- 2021-02-27 Mike Christie Accepted
[23/25] target_core_user: add backend plug/unplug callouts target: fix cmd plugging and submission - 1 - --- 2021-02-27 Mike Christie Accepted
[22/25] target iblock: add backend plug/unplug callouts target: fix cmd plugging and submission - - - --- 2021-02-27 Mike Christie Accepted
[21/25] target: fix backend plugging target: fix cmd plugging and submission - 1 - --- 2021-02-27 Mike Christie Accepted
« 1 2 »